
Quinault Cultural Center and Museum in Taholah is a compact, photogenic community hub where architecture, curated Indigenous exhibits, and nearby rainforest/coastal backdrops mix into meaningful documentary frames. Best light is overcast-soft on cloudy days; golden hour works well with darker trees and sky. Expect mellow crowds; check seasonal hours on-site before visiting.
